Installation Instructions Mouldings

Cut molding to length.

FYPON MLD421-12 Dentil Cornice Moulding fig \(1\)

Allow molding to acclimate to the installation temperature for 24 hours before cutting it to length.
Measure the location where the molding will be installed. Add 1/4″ for every 10 feet of length and cut the moulding to that length to prevent gaps due to contraction in cold temperatures.
Note : Cut for miter joints at corners and butt joints at other seams.

Install ledger strip (if needed).

If the molding is hollow, install a ledger strip for it to mount to (Figure 2).

Apply adhesive.

FYPON MLD421-12 Dentil Cornice Moulding fig \(2\)

Apply a 1/4″ bead of adhesive on the mounting surface of the moulding, leaving some gaps at the bottom for water to escape (Figure 3A).
IMPORTANT! Also apply adhesive liberally on the ends at all seams to prevent separation (Figure 38).

Fasten moulding.FYPON MLD421-12 Dentil Cornice Moulding fig
\(3\)

Use exterior-grade fasteners spaced not more than 16″ apart, and not less than 3″ from the end of each piece to secure moulding to the wall or ledger strip (Figure 4A). If the piece is between other pieces of molding, it should spring fit (Figure 48). Remove excess
adhesive before it dries.

Fill and sand fastener holes.

Fill fastener holes with filler and sand to match the surrounding area, if needed, but be careful not to remove the primer.

Touch up or finish.

Refer to Fypon® General Finishing Instructions. If part was finished prior to installation, touch-up filled fastener holes with the color-matched finish. Caulk edges and exposed fastener heads to prevent water penetration around the molding.

Installation Instructions Gable Pediments

Cut gable pediment to match roof pitch (if necessary).FYPON MLD421-12
Dentil Cornice Moulding fig \(4\)

Measure the area where the gable pediment will fit and cut it to match the roof pitch, if required.

Mark installation area and pre-drill fastener locations.

Hold the gable pediment in place and mark the desired location. Make sure fasteners can anchor to solid material, and pre-drill fastener locations if needed (Figure 2}. Fastener locations should be no more than 16″ apart.

Apply adhesive.FYPON MLD421-12 Dentil Cornice Moulding fig
\(5\)

Apply a 1/4″ bead of adhesive to the mounting surfaces of the gable pediment (Figure 3}.

Fasten.FYPON MLD421-12 Dentil Cornice Moulding fig
\(6\)

Press the pediment into place and fasten with exterior-grade fasteners (Figure 4}, making sure to countersink them below the surface. Fasteners should be no more than 16″ apart. Remove any excess adhesive.

Fill and sand fastener holes.

Fill fastener holes with filler and sand to match the surrounding area, if needed, but be careful not to remove the primer.

Touch up or finish.

Refer to Fypon® General Finishing Instructions. If a part was finished prior to installation, touch-up filled fastener holes with the color-matched finish. Caulk around the top and sides with sealant.
